Zanny Begg lives and works in Sydney, Australia. Her work revolves around the investigation of politics of space, both in the broader globalised context and at a more specific local one. She is interested in both the architecture of space and the social relationships that construct it. Begg often works collaboratively and these projects include a long term development on gentrification in Redfern, the 2016: Archive Project, with fellow Sydney based artist Keg de Souza. Begg’s recent exhibitions include 'If You See Something, Say Something', Mori Gallery, Sydney, 2007; 'Have the cake and eat it too: Institutionskritik und instituierende Praxen', Kunsthalle Exnergasse, Vienna, 2008, and 'Self Education – Self organization', National Centre for Contemporary Art, Moscow, 2006.
